RESORT OVERVIEW, CULTURE AND VISION Snowshoe is the premier destination for Mid-Atlantic and Southeast skiers, snowboarders and winter enthusiasts. We offer 257 acres of skiable terrain, 1500 vertical feet, 57 trails and the best snow around. Enjoy our world class events, cool mountain temperatures, beautiful vistas and 11,000 acres of unspoiled wilderness. OUR VALUES Our organizational values describe our shared beliefs, the principles important to our organization; how we want to treat each other and our guests. 3 Integrity Performance Environment Fun Collaboration ESSENTIAL DUTIES: Develop computer systems technical knowledge by learning the SMS (reservation and front office systems) and the RTP (ticketing system).
Develop lodging accommodations knowledge by learning about all of the resort's accommodations. We currently have 33 distinct complexes with approximately 1,200 rental units including hotel rooms, condominiums and private homes. Acquires understanding and knowledge of lodging rates by learning the rate structures and knowing where to find the rates for each lodging accommodations including rack, discount seasons and packages. Develop general resort knowledge by learning the information and pricing for lift tickets, ski rentals, ski lessons, adventure products and special events.
Confirms lodging accommodations and resort activities by greeting guests, reviewing reservations, making necessary changes and checking guests into their accommodations. Reserves lodging accommodations and resort activities for walk-in guests by explaining available lodging and activity options, quoting rates and booking reservation. Collects and reconciles daily transactions by collecting folio balance, preforming required accounting procedures, processing a shift report and balancing cash drawer.
Achieves a high quality of guest service by answering inquiries concerning recreational opportunities, scenic attractions, special events, entertainment, shopping, eating establishments, travel routes and all general information. Maintains guest confidentiality by safeguarding credit card information, room numbers, addresses, phone numbers and issuing proper keys. Maintains rapport with housekeeping and maintenance services by relaying information regarding early checkouts, walk- ins, room changes and by reporting housekeeping and maintenance problems or issues as reported by our guests.
Organizes and maintains daily operations by relaying information, ensuring reports or supplies are ready for the next shift, maintaining the front desk in a clean and orderly fashion, and keeping information racks full of brochures.
